Free Expression Under European Human Rights
The European Convention on Human Rights is a pivotal document that outlines fundamental rights, including free expression. Article 10 states that everyone has the right to freedom of expression, but it also allows for restrictions. These restrictions must be “prescribed by law” and “necessary in a democratic society.”
Country-Specific Free Speech Regulations
Free speech laws vary significantly across Europe, with each country implementing its own regulations that can impact how individuals express their opinions. Understanding these country-specific rules is crucial for anyone looking to navigate the complex landscape of free speech in Europe, as legal protections and restrictions can differ widely from one nation to another.
Individual countries implement their own laws that can limit free speech. For example, in Germany, laws against hate speech are strict, while in the United Kingdom, the Public Order Act regulates speech that may incite violence.
| Country | Free Speech Protection | Key Restrictions |
|---|---|---|
| Germany | Strong | Hate speech, Holocaust denial |
| UK | Moderate | Hate speech, incitement to violence |
| France | Moderate | Hate speech, defamation |
| Italy | Moderate | Defamation, privacy laws |
